My Buying Guides on 3 4 Pillow Block

What I Look For First

When I shop for a 3/4 pillow block, I first check the shaft size and make sure it matches my application exactly. I also look at the bearing type, housing material, and load rating because those details tell me whether the unit will handle my project reliably. In my experience, starting with compatibility saves me time and prevents costly mistakes.

Why I Care About Material Quality

I pay close attention to the housing material because it affects durability and performance. Cast iron housings are strong and dependable for many general uses, while stainless steel works better for environments where corrosion is a concern. I always choose the material based on where I plan to use the pillow block.

Load Capacity Matters

For me, load capacity is one of the most important factors. I make sure the pillow block can handle both radial and, when needed, some axial load. If I expect heavy operation or continuous use, I prefer a model with a higher load rating so I can reduce wear and extend service life.

Sealing and Lubrication

I never ignore seals and lubrication because they directly affect how long the bearing lasts. A good seal helps keep dirt and moisture out, while proper lubrication keeps friction low. In my experience, a pillow block that is easy to maintain is always a better investment.

Mounting Style and Ease of Installation

I like pillow blocks that are easy to mount because installation time matters to me. I check the bolt pattern, base design, and alignment features before buying. If the unit is simple to install and adjust, I know I’ll have fewer problems during setup.

Operating Environment

I always think about where the pillow block will be used. If it’s for a dusty workshop, I look for strong sealing. If it’s for outdoor or wet conditions, I lean toward corrosion-resistant options. Matching the bearing to the environment has helped me avoid premature failure.

Brand Reputation and Reviews

I trust brands that have a solid reputation for consistent quality. I also read user reviews to see how the product performs in real-world conditions. When I see repeated comments about smooth operation and long life, I feel more confident in my choice.

Price vs Value

I don’t always buy the cheapest option because I’ve learned that low price can sometimes mean lower durability. Instead, I compare price with build quality, load rating, and maintenance needs. For me, the best value is the pillow block that gives dependable performance without unnecessary cost.
